What is Pediatric Referral Form
The WakeMed Children's Referral Form is a document used by physicians to refer patients to pediatric specialists at WakeMed Children's Specialty Services in Raleigh, North Carolina.

What is the WakeMed Children's Referral Form?
The WakeMed Children's Referral Form is a crucial document in healthcare that facilitates the initiation of pediatric referrals. This form allows referring physicians and guardians to provide essential information necessary for connecting patients with specialists at WakeMed Children's Specialty Services. Its importance lies in its ability to streamline the referral process, ensuring that children receive timely access to specialized healthcare services.
Referring physicians play a vital role by completing this form, while guardians provide their child's information. The prompt and accurate submission of the WakeMed referral form helps in expediting the appointment process with pediatric specialists.

Who is eligible to use the WakeMed Children's Referral Form?
The WakeMed Children's Referral Form is intended for use by referring physicians and guardians of pediatric patients who need a referral to specialists at WakeMed Children's Specialty Services.
What supporting documents are required when submitting the form?
When submitting the WakeMed Children's Referral Form, it's essential to include pertinent medical records and recent clinic notes to provide context for the referral.
How can I submit the WakeMed Children's Referral Form?
After completing the WakeMed Children's Referral Form on pdfFiller, you can submit it via fax along with any required medical records or, if available, through direct electronic submission options.
What are the common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include omitting essential patient or guardian information, failing to attach necessary medical records, and not reviewing for errors before submission.
Is there a deadline for submitting the referral form?
While specific deadlines can vary, it is generally advisable to submit the referral form as soon as possible to ensure timely processing and scheduling of the appointment.
How long does it take to process the WakeMed Children's Referral Form?
Processing times can vary, but typically it may take several days to a week for the form to be reviewed and an appointment scheduled, depending on the volume of referrals.
Can I edit the form after I have submitted it?
Once the WakeMed Children's Referral Form has been submitted, editing is generally not allowed. If changes are needed, contact the receiving office to update the referral details.
